Harry Combes (March 3, 1915 - November 13, 1977), a native of Monticello, Illinois, served as head men's basketball coach at University of Illinois between 1947 and 1967. Combes played high school basketball for Monticello High School, where he led his teams to an overall combined record of 72-9. A three-year letterwinner, Combes was also a star player for the Illini from 1935-1937 and helped lead Illinois to both its Big Ten titles in the 1930's.
